Quick note on fire drills at Maplecote House: when the alarm sounds, grab the red roll-call folder from under the reception desk and head to the car-park muster point. You're counting heads, not investigating smoke, so move fast. Marshals wear orange vests — check in with Dela from facilities. To re-enter the building once cleared, use the badge code below.

badge for tajeg-kagap: bdg-EWZTJN-83588199

## Step 3: Deploy the reconnect fix

The Tetherline gateway had a bug where websocket clients reconnected in a tight loop after a node restart, hammering the broker. This release adds jittered backoff. Set WS_BACKOFF_BASE_MS=500 and WS_BACKOFF_MAX_MS=30000 in gateway.env. Restart one node, confirm reconnect counts drop in the Tetherline dashboard, then roll the rest. The gateway also now signs reconnect tickets, which requires a signing credential in the env file. Append it immediately after WS_BACKOFF_MAX_MS:

sealed setting: LEDGER_TOKEN20=6148d35bbb480b0ab79e

**Q: Are deleted orders actually removed from the Cartwheel orders table?**

No. Deletes are soft: a `deleted_at` timestamp is set and rows are excluded from application queries via a default scope. Data remains in the primary table and all replicas until the quarterly purge job runs. PII in soft-deleted rows is not masked, which is a known gap tracked for remediation. Backups retain purged rows for 35 days. Retention schedules, purge job ownership, and the remediation plan are on the page below.

wiki page, kahog-hahig: https://vault.zemvargrid.internal/display/deploy/repo/settings/merge_requests/job/settings/6f3b933774dbc5320a4daa18

# Service Accounts: String Extraction

The `extract-i18n` script pulls translatable strings from all Bramblewick repos and pushes them to the Glossa service. It runs under the `i18n-extractor` service account. Do not run it under your personal account; Glossa rate-limits individual users aggressively. The account has write access to the staging catalog only. Set the token in your shell before invoking the script. The current staging token is below.

API key for kahap-kafog: zpat15_6qzxZ7YR8aDwjmp